Aaron

NAME MEANING

The name Aaron has an ancient and rich etymology that spans across different cultures and languages. Its origin can be traced back to Hebrew, where it is written as אַהֲרֹן (Ahărōn). In the Old Testament of the Bible, Aaron is the older brother of Moses and the first High Priest of the Israelites, making the name deeply significant in Judeo-Christian traditions. The meaning of the name Aaron is commonly interpreted as "high mountain" or "exalted." This interpretation is derived from the Hebrew elements "har" meaning "mountain" and the word "ahărōn" itself, which is linked to the idea of being lofty or exalted. The symbolic association with a mountain suggests strength, stability, and a connection to the divine, all of which are powerful connotations for a name. The history of the name Aaron can be traced back to ancient times, rooted in the Hebrew language and culture. It has been used for millennia within Jewish communities and has also been adopted by Christian and Muslim cultures due to its significance in religious texts. The name's enduring popularity can be attributed to its biblical importance and the positive attributes it embodies. Jammeh

SURNAME MEANING

The surname 'Jammeh' has its origins in the West African country of Gambia. The name is most commonly found among the Mandinka people, one of the largest ethnic groups in Gambia. The etymology of the surname 'Jammeh' can be traced back to the Mandinka language, where it is believed to have originated. In the Mandinka language, 'Jammeh' is thought to derive from the word "Jam," which means "rock" or "stone." This suggests that the surname may have originally been used to describe someone who was as strong and steadfast as a rock, or who lived near a prominent rock formation. In traditional African societies, names often carried significant meaning and were used to convey certain attributes or characteristics of the individual or their family. The surname 'Jammeh' is closely associated with the political figure Yahya Jammeh, who served as the President of the Gambia from 1994 to 2017. His prominence on the world stage has contributed to the wider recognition of the surname outside of Gambia. However, it's important to note that the surname has a much older origin rooted in the history and culture of the Mandinka people. The history of the Jammeh surname is intertwined with the history of Gambia and the Mandinka people. The Mandinka have a rich and diverse cultural heritage, and their traditions, language, and naming practices have shaped the meaning and usage of the surname 'Jammeh' over the centuries.
